The Evolution of Music Downloading

Download Music MP3

With the advent of the internet, music downloading has undergone significant changes, transforming the way people consume music. From the early days of dial-up connections to the rise of streaming services, the music industry has adapted to the changing landscape of technology and consumer behavior.The early 2000s saw the rise of file-sharing platforms such as Napster, founded in 1999, which revolutionized the way people shared and accessed music.

However, its popularity also raised concerns about copyright infringement, leading to the platform’s shutdown in 2001. This marked the beginning of a new era in music downloading, with the emergence of platforms like iTunes, launched in 2003, which allowed users to purchase and download individual tracks or entire albums.

Notable Music Download Platforms

Several notable music download platforms have played a significant role in shaping the industry.

  • Pandora Radio, launched in 2005, was one of the first music streaming services to provide personalized radio stations based on user preferences.
  • iTunes, as mentioned earlier, was a pioneering music download platform that allowed users to purchase and download individual tracks or entire albums.
  • Amazon Music, launched in 2007, began as a music download store but later expanded to offer streaming services, competing with established players like Spotify.

The proliferation of streaming services has changed the way people consume music. Services like Spotify, launched in 2008, and Apple Music, launched in 2015, have transformed the music industry, offering users access to vast libraries of tracks and playlists.

Convenience and Accessibility

When you download music MP3 files, you can access your music collection without the need for an internet connection. This means you can enjoy your favorite songs, playlists, or albums anywhere, anytime, without worrying about data consumption or buffering.

  • Faster Loading Times
  • When you download music MP3 files, you can skip the hassle of buffering and loading times that come with streaming music. Your music is instantly available for playback, making it perfect for situations where internet connectivity is unreliable or slow.

  • No Ads
  • One of the significant advantages of downloading music MP3 files is the absence of advertisements. Unlike streaming services, which often include ads, downloaded music is ad-free, allowing you to enjoy your music without interruptions.

  • Offline Access
  • Downloading music MP3 files enables you to play your music offline, reducing data consumption and battery drain. This feature is particularly useful for users with limited data plans or those who frequently use their devices in areas with poor internet connectivity.

  • Portable Music Collection
  • A music MP3 file allows you to transfer your music collection to multiple devices with ease, making your music collection portable and accessible. You can transfer your music files to your smartphone, tablet, or computer, ensuring you always have access to your music library.

Key Questions Answered

Can I download music mp3 for free?

While there are some free music download options available, be aware that most of these services will have ads or limited music selections. For a more comprehensive music library, it’s worth considering a paid subscription or a one-time purchase.

What’s the best music format for downloading mp3 files?

The best music format for downloading mp3 files depends on your device and preferences. MP3 files are compatible with most devices and players, but you may prefer higher-quality formats like FLAC or AAC for better sound quality.

Can I download music mp3 without internet access?

Yes, once you’ve downloaded music mp3 files, you can play them offline without internet access. This makes it ideal for commuting, traveling, or any situation where internet connectivity is limited.
